          GATA1 Antibody (CL48860011100UL) in Flow

          1X10^6 Jurkat cells were intracellularly stained with 0.4 µg CoraLite 488 Anti-Human GATA1 (Product # CL48860011100UL), Clone:5E2A8) (red), or 0.4 µg Mouse IgG1 Isotype Control (CL488-66360, Clone: T1F8D3F10) (blue).           Target Information

          Transcriptional activator or repressor which probably serves as a general switch factor for erythroid development. It binds to DNA sites with the consensus sequence 5'-[AT]GATA[AG]-3' within regulatory regions of globin genes and of other genes expressed in erythroid cells.
